Job Description






Salary: ₦250,000.00per month



Job Summary:



We are seeking an experienced and skilled Audit Senior to join our team in Gbagada, Lagos. The successful candidate will be responsible for leading audit engagements, supervising audit staff, and ensuring the delivery of high-quality audit services to clients.



Key Responsibilities:




  • Lead audit engagements and supervise audit staff to ensure the delivery of high-quality audit services.

  • Plan and execute audit procedures, including risk assessments, control evaluations, and substantive testing.

  • Review and analyze financial statements, accounting records, and other documents to identify potential audit issues.

  • Identify and communicate audit findings and recommendations to clients and management.

  • Develop and maintain strong relationships with clients and provide excellent customer service.

  • Supervise and mentor junior audit staff to help them develop their skills and knowledge.

  • Stay up-to-date with changes in accounting and auditing standards, regulations, and industry developments.



Requirements:




  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ting or related field.

  • Professional certification (ACA, ACCA, CPA) is a Must have.

  • 3-4 years of experience in auditing, preferably in an accounting firm.

  • Strong knowledge of auditing standards, accounting principles, and regulatory requirements.

  • Excellent analytical, communication, and leadership skills.

  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
